在数字化浪潮席卷全球的今天,APP开发已成为企业数字化转型的核心环节。无论是初创企业验证商业模式,还是成熟企业拓展业务边界,APP开发成本与流程管理都是绕不开的关键议题。本文将结合2025年最新行业数据,深度解析APP开发全生命周期的成本构成与流程优化策略,为企业提供可落地的实战指南。

一、需求分析:成本控制的基石
需求分析阶段是APP开发成本控制的源头。据行业数据显示,需求变更导致的成本超支占比高达35%。企业需通过三步法构建精准需求模型:
- 用户画像构建:基于市场调研数据,建立目标用户年龄、行为、场景三维画像,明确核心功能优先级。
- MVP模型设计:采用最小可行产品(MVP)理念,将功能清单划分为基础版(30%)、进阶版(50%)、增值版(20%)三级架构。
- 需求文档标准化:使用PRD(产品需求文档)模板,明确功能点、交互逻辑、异常处理等细节,减少开发过程中的理解偏差。
二、开发模式选择:成本与质量的平衡术
当前主流开发模式呈现三足鼎立格局:
开发模式 | 适用场景 | 成本区间(万元) | 开发周期 | 扩展性 |
---|---|---|---|---|
原生开发 | 金融交易、医疗健康等高性能场景 | 20-100 | 6-12个月 | ★★★★★ |
混合开发 | 电商、社交等中高复杂度场景 | 10-50 | 4-8个月 | ★★★★ |
低代码平台 | 内部工具、初创项目快速验证 | 3-20 | 1-3个月 | ★★★ |
企业需根据业务特性选择:金融类APP建议采用原生开发确保安全性,工具类APP可优先考虑低代码平台实现快速迭代。
三、成本构成解析:显性与隐性支出全透视
APP开发成本呈现”冰山模型”特征,隐性成本占比超40%:
- 显性成本:
- 人力成本:产品经理(30k/月)、UI设计师(15k/月)、双端开发工程师(70k/平台·月)
- 技术成本:服务器(初期0.8-1.5万/年,日活超5000人后增至3-5万/年)
- 第三方服务:支付接口(0.6%-2%交易手续费)、云存储(0.12元/GB/月)
- 隐性成本:
- 沟通成本:跨部门协作产生的需求确认会议(约占总工时15%)
- 试错成本:技术选型失误导致的重构风险(平均增加20%开发成本)
- 机会成本:上线延迟错失的市场窗口期(电商行业日均损失达3‰GMV)
四、流程优化策略:敏捷开发降本实践
采用敏捷开发模式可实现成本优化:
- 迭代式开发:将开发周期拆分为2-4周冲刺周期,每个周期交付可测试版本
- 自动化工具链:
- 持续集成(CI):Jenkins实现代码自动构建,节省30%测试时间
- 自动化测试:Appium+Selenium组合覆盖85%测试场景
- 云原生架构:采用Serverless架构降低运维成本,FaaS模式使资源利用率提升至70%
五、风险管控:预算超支的防火墙
建立三级风险预警机制:
- 需求变更管理:设立变更委员会(CCB),超5%工时的需求变更需重新评估
- 成本基线监控:使用Jira+CostX工具实现成本实时追踪,设置10%浮动阈值
- 应急资金池:预留总预算15%应对不可抗力,如政策调整、技术封锁等
六、长期运营成本规划
APP生命周期成本呈现”J型曲线”特征:
- 初期投入:开发成本占60%
- 成熟期:运维成本(含服务器、CDN、安全防护)逐年递增15%
- 迭代投入:建议每年投入初期开发费的30%用于功能升级
总结:
APP开发成本管控是系统工程,需从需求源头建立成本意识,在开发模式选择上追求性价比平衡,通过敏捷流程优化执行效率,构建全生命周期成本模型。企业应建立”开发-运营-迭代”的闭环管理体系,将APP从成本中心转化为价值创造中心。在2025年技术演进加速的背景下,掌握成本核算方法论与流程优化工具,将成为企业数字化战役的核心竞争力。